From dd1ac8f23b40b1aa3b6f3b305c424b49f0754a8c Mon Sep 17 00:00:00 2001 From: Stefan Bodewig Date: Sat, 2 Dec 2017 18:51:44 +0100 Subject: [PATCH] make things compile on Java5 again --- .../ant/taskdefs/optional/junit/JUnitTestRunnerTest.java | 4 +++- .../tools/ant/types/selectors/ModifiedSelectorTest.java | 3 ++- 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/src/tests/junit/org/apache/tools/ant/taskdefs/optional/junit/JUnitTestRunnerTest.java b/src/tests/junit/org/apache/tools/ant/taskdefs/optional/junit/JUnitTestRunnerTest.java index 2579c8247..3886fe741 100644 --- a/src/tests/junit/org/apache/tools/ant/taskdefs/optional/junit/JUnitTestRunnerTest.java +++ b/src/tests/junit/org/apache/tools/ant/taskdefs/optional/junit/JUnitTestRunnerTest.java @@ -254,7 +254,9 @@ public class JUnitTestRunnerTest { public static class AssertionErrorTest { @Test public void throwsAssertionError() { - throw new AssertionError("failure message", new RuntimeException("cause message")); + AssertionError assertionError = new AssertionError("failure message"); + assertionError.initCause(new RuntimeException("cause message")); + throw assertionError; } } } diff --git a/src/tests/junit/org/apache/tools/ant/types/selectors/ModifiedSelectorTest.java b/src/tests/junit/org/apache/tools/ant/types/selectors/ModifiedSelectorTest.java index 496b7aef9..92c0b948d 100644 --- a/src/tests/junit/org/apache/tools/ant/types/selectors/ModifiedSelectorTest.java +++ b/src/tests/junit/org/apache/tools/ant/types/selectors/ModifiedSelectorTest.java @@ -42,6 +42,7 @@ import org.apache.tools.ant.types.selectors.modifiedselector.HashvalueAlgorithm; import org.apache.tools.ant.types.selectors.modifiedselector.ModifiedSelector; import org.apache.tools.ant.types.selectors.modifiedselector.PropertiesfileCache; import org.apache.tools.ant.util.FileUtils; +import org.apache.tools.ant.util.StringUtils; import org.junit.Assume; import org.junit.Before; import org.junit.Ignore; @@ -947,7 +948,7 @@ public class ModifiedSelectorTest { try { FileWriter out = new FileWriter(file.getAbsolutePath(), true); out.write(line); - out.write(System.lineSeparator()); + out.write(StringUtils.LINE_SEP); out.flush(); out.close(); } catch (Exception e) {